Transaction 580d6225bf90a65be425ba2850498e79127621d048afd108654ce6666914ed60
1 Input
1 Output
-
580d6225bf90a65be425ba2850498e79127621d048afd108654ce6666914ed60:0
- value
- 129689
- script pubkey
- OP_0 OP_PUSHBYTES_20 483a948d03020a3f708021aa8dd80e88cdd81158
- address
- bc1qfqaffrgrqg9r7uyqyx4gmkqw3rxasy2c6c0pg2